1. A Beautiful Mind in the NeighborhoodFred Rogers became a staple of American childhood, but the depth of his commitment to empathy is fully realized in the pages of his definitive biographies. Readers are treated to the story of a man who looked at the burgeoning medium of television and decided it should be used to comfort and educate young minds, rather than merely entertain or sell products. The narrative details his daily habits, such as responding to every single piece of fan mail by hand and swiming laps to maintain his disciplined lifestyle. Learning about his genuine kindness behind the scenes reinforces the magic of his public persona, making his life story a deeply comforting read that proves goodness can be a radical and effective choice.

2. The Culinary Joy of Julia ChildFor anyone seeking pure joie de vivre, the biographical accounts of Julia Child’s life deliver an absolute feast of optimism. Her journey did not truly begin until her thirties, when she moved to France and discovered her profound passion for French cuisine. The story of her relentless determination to master culinary arts in a male-dominated field, written with infectious enthusiasm, serves as a reminder that it is never too late to reinvent oneself. Her deep romantic partnership with her husband, Paul, forms the emotional backbone of her life story, presenting a model of mutual support, shared adventures, and a shared love for the simple pleasures of a well-cooked meal.

The artistic Resilience of Beatrix PotterBeatrix Potter is known globally for her charming illustrations of Peter Rabbit, but her actual life story is a magnificent testament to independent spirit and environmental stewardship. Growing up in a restrictive Victorian household, Potter found solace in studying nature, painting fungi, and writing secret journals. Her biography tracks her transformation from a lonely young woman into a savvy businesswoman and, eventually, a passionate sheep farmer in England’s Lake District. Using the wealth generated by her books, she purchased vast tracts of land to protect the countryside from industrial development, leaving a lasting ecological legacy that feels incredibly wholesome and inspiring.

4. The Quiet Wisdom of Jim HensonThe creative force behind the Muppets lived a life that was as vibrantly imaginative as the characters he brought to the screen. Biographies of Jim Henson reveal a gentle, soft-spoken man who believed that television could promote peace, understanding, and universal love. From his early experiments with puppetry to the massive cultural phenomenon of Sesame Street, his life was defined by collaboration and radical kindness. He fostered an environment where artists could thrive, and his ultimate goal was always to leave the world a bit better than he found it. Reading about his boundless optimism and playful spirit is a heartwarming experience for readers of all generations.

The Boundary-Breaking Curiosity of Jane GoodallWhile many scientific biographies focus on intense rivalries and cold calculations, the life story of Jane Goodall is rooted in a deep, spiritual connection to the living world. Equipped with little more than a notebook and a pair of binoculars, she entered the forests of Gombe to observe chimpanzees, forever altering our understanding of the animal kingdom. Her biography captures her immense patience, her respect for living creatures, and her transition from a young researcher into a global ambassador for conservation. Her enduring message of hope, even in the face of environmental challenges, makes her life journey a deeply reassuring and empowering narrative.
